Ok, First of all, I hope to see Significant improvement in the following areas when I'm back...

1) Hip Flexibility
2) Shoulder Flexibility
3) Less splash to no splash in the B.Fly-Kicks
4) Better coordination in B.Fly movements

Wednesday is Butterfly day---------

---------------------------------------------------------

300m warm up freestyle easy

5sets:{

1) 50m butterfly kick with arms extended, 3kick to one breast stroke breathe.
Plus
50m freestyle easy

2) 50m butterfly kick with arms by your side. 3kick to one breathe without arm pull(using the up momentum of butterfly kick)
Plus
50m freestyle easy
}

2 minutes rest.

6x50
one arm freestyle with butterfly kick (kick on arm entry)
10sec r between each 50m, during the swim, stand up to reset stroke when in doubt
Note: breathing to the front with NO hip rotation

6x50
Alternate arm freestyle with butterfly kick

10sec rest between each

4x50
L-R-L-R-Fly swim

How:
Left arm pull --> left arm entry + 1 butterfly kick --> right arm pull --> right arm entry + 1 butterfly kick --> ONE FULL BUTTERFLY Stroke (both arm pull --> both arm entry + 1 butterfly kick)--> REPEAT.

Cooldown:
300m alternating 50m freestyle and breaststroke

Total: 1.9km.

Please note you'll probably need more than 1 hr to finish the 1.9km if you didn't put some urgency and conscious effort in getting them right.

GETTING THEM DONE CORRECTLY IS TOP PRIORITY.
